Regular vs. Distance Learning: What’s the Difference?
Many students ask if a DLC degree is “lesser” than a regular degree. The answer is No.
| Feature | Regular (On-Campus) | UI Distance Learning (DLC) |
| Admission | JAMB + Post-UTME (Strict) | O’Level Entrance or Direct Entry (Liberal) |
| Lecturers | UI Main Campus Professors | The SAME UI Professors |
| Curriculum | Standard UI Curriculum | The SAME UI Curriculum |
| Certificate | University of Ibadan Degree | The SAME University of Ibadan Degree |
| NYSC | Full Mobilization | Mobilization or Exemption (Policy Dependent) |
The Real Difference: It’s all about the Mode of Learning. While regular students attend face-to-face classes, DLC students use an Open Distance E-Learning (ODeL) model. This means lectures are online and self-paced, but examinations are physical and held at designated CBT centers in Ibadan and Lagos.
Available Courses
There are currently 16 programs available under the UIDLC across various faculties:
-
Faculty of Arts: English, Philosophy & Public Affairs, History & Diplomatic Studies, Communication & Language Arts.
-
Faculty of Science: Computer Science, Statistics.
-
Faculty of Social Sciences: Economics, Sociology, Psychology, Political Science.
-
Faculty of Education: Adult Education, Guidance & Counselling, Educational Management, Social Work, Library & Information Studies.
-
Faculty of Clinical Sciences: B.Sc. Nursing (Nursing Science).
Admission Requirements
1. O’Level Entry (5-Year Duration)
-
Requirement: 5 Credit passes in WAEC/NECO/GCE in relevant subjects.
-
Method: You must sit for an Entrance Examination organized by the DLC.
-
Note: Professional experience and mature student status are sometimes considered for specific Arts/Social Science courses.
2. Direct Entry (4-Year Duration)
-
Requirement: NCE, National Diploma (ND), HND, or a First Degree from a recognized institution.
-
Method: Admission is based on Screening; no entrance exam is required for Direct Entry.
3. Fast Track (3-Year Duration)
-
Available for specific courses like Political Science for applicants holding an HND or a First Degree in a related discipline.
4. Special Case: B.Sc. Nursing
-
Important: There is NO O’Level entry for Nursing.
-
Requirement: You must be a Registered Nurse (RN) or Midwife with a valid practicing license.
-
Duration: 4-Year Direct Entry program.

School Fees and Financials
Fees in the Distance Learning program are paid per semester.
-
Acceptance Fee: ₦30,500 (excluding bank charges).
-
Tuition Range: ₦90,000 to ₦120,000 per semester for most courses.
-
Nursing Fees: Approximately ₦195,000 per semester.
-
Installments: The school generally allows students to pay fees in installments through the student portal.
How to Apply
-
Visit the official UI DLC Portal.
-
Create an account and pay the application fee (currently ₦15,000).
-
Upload clear scans of your O’Level results, passport photographs, and certificates (for Direct Entry).
-
Monitor your email for your entrance exam or screening invitation.
